1. NestJs: The Perfect Enterprise Node.Js Framework

NestJs

NestJS is a progressive Node.js framework that uses TypeScript by default and is built specifically with enterprise applications in mind.

  • It combines the best of functional and object-oriented programming with modularity and scalability.
  • It provides built-in support for dependency injection, which makes code maintainable and testable.
  • NestJS supports microservices architecture, GraphQL, WebSockets, and more out of the box.
  • For developers managing large codebases and looking to scale, NestJS is a no-brainer.
  • NestJS delivers structured architecture, testability, and performance, which makes it the top enterprise Node.js framework.

2. Fastify: Speed, Simplicity, and Schema Validation

Fastify

Fastify is a high-performance Node.js framework designed for speed and low overhead.

  • It supports asynchronous programming with built-in JSON schema-based validation, which helps eliminate runtime errors.
  • Best for building scalable APIs, Fastify is optimized to deliver up to 30,000 requests per second.
  • It’s especially effective in use cases where performance benchmarks matter, like in delivery systems, logistics, or data-heavy enterprise applications.
  • With a plugin-based architecture and excellent developer ergonomics, Fastify helps engineering teams ship fast and clean.
  • If you’re comparing Fastify vs Express node performance, Fastify often wins with measurable benchmarks.

3. Hapi.js: Security, Plugins, and Pure Enterprise DNA

Hapi

Hapi.js is a powerful and secure enterprise Node.js framework built with a configuration-driven architecture.

  • It’s heavily used in large-scale production environments (Walmart is a known adopter).
  • Hapi provides fine-grained control over request handling, robust input validation, caching, authentication, and plugin architecture that fits well into large, structured teams.
  • It’s ideal for industries like finance, healthcare, or government, where data security is non-negotiable.
  • Whether you’re building an API or full-stack solution, Hapi’s plugin-first philosophy brings flexibility and structure.

4. Koa.js: Minimalism That’s Built to Scale

Koa

Koa.js is a lightweight Node.js framework built by the same team behind Express.js.

  • It’s often referred to as Express’ spiritual successor.
  • With built-in support for async/await and no callback, it allows developers full control of the middleware stack.
  • It doesn’t come with routing or other features by default to give you the flexibility to customize as needed.
  • Koa is excellent for projects where you need total control over every layer of the architecture.
  • Whether you’re building APIs or handling complex logic, Koa.js’s customizable middleware node approach offers maximum control & speed.

5. LoopBack 4: API-First and Backed by IBM

LoopBack

LoopBack 4 is an extensible Node.js and TypeScript framework for building APIs and microservices.

  • It is backed by IBM & LoopBack supports out-of-the-box integrations with databases, SOAP, REST, and more.
  • The framework uses models to define data structures and relationships, which are then used to auto-generate REST APIs to save tons of development time.
  • With robust CLI tooling, strong TypeScript support, and enterprise-grade features, LoopBack is ideal for legacy modernization or scalable API design.
  • It’s our pick when enterprise clients ask for a smooth migration from monoliths.

6. Express.js: The Tried and True Veteran

Expressjs

Express.js is the most popular and time-tested Node.js framework.

  • While it’s minimalist by design, Express is extremely flexible and used in thousands of enterprise-level applications.
  • It supports routing, middleware, and integration with most libraries.
  • When it comes to Express.js microservices architecture enterprise use cases, it’s still a favorite due to its simplicity, vast ecosystem, and long-standing reliability.
  • Whether you’re building a monolith that will be broken into services or prototyping fast, Express remains an excellent starting point.

7. AdonisJS: Full-Stack Framework with Enterprise Ambitions

AdonisJS

AdonisJS is a full-stack Node.js framework inspired by Laravel.

  • It’s designed to offer out-of-the-box features like ORM (Object Relational Mapping), authentication, and a robust CLI to make it ideal for rapid enterprise application development.
  • AdonisJS brings structure and convention to Node.js, which helps large teams maintain consistency across projects.
  • It also includes built-in support for real-time events, background jobs, and API versioning.
  • For enterprises looking for a Rails or Laravel-like developer experience in the Node ecosystem, AdonisJS is a hidden gem that scales well.

How to Choose the Best Node.js Framework for Enterprise Applications?

There’s no one-size-fits-all. But here’s a framework decision table based on our hands-on experience:

Framework Best For Strengths
NestJS Large enterprise apps Modularity, DI, microservices, testability
Fastify High-performance APIs Speed, validation, plugin support
Hapi.js Security-first and plugin-based architecture Validation, authentication, enterprise-ready
Koa.js Custom middleware and flexibility Async, minimal, developer control
LoopBack 4 API-first + legacy system integrations Model-to-API, data connectors, CLI tooling
Express.js Reliable, lightweight microservices Simplicity, massive community
AdonisJS Full-stack structured enterprise solutions Laravel-style structure, built-in features
